This month, we checked in with Francesca Leverich, a client relationship specialist (CRS) who has been with Fort Pitt since October 2008.

Tell readers about your background & what led you to Fort Pitt

I’m originally from Pittsburgh and graduated from Carlow University with a major in Biology – so how did that lead me to Fort Pitt!? A few years after I graduated, I took a position in Orlando, FL with Schwab’s Institutional Service Team and was assigned to high net worth advisory firms. I was there from 1998 to 2004 and during that time I met my husband who was freelancing for Disney Entertainment. We married, started a family, and decided to come back home to Pittsburgh.

The CRS position at Fort Pitt was perfect for me because I came from Schwab (who is also Fort Pitt’s primary custodian). I knew what our firm needed and how to navigate within the Schwab infrastructure.

What are your day-to-day responsibilities as a CRS?

I work directly with Ted Bovard, managing director and principal, on a team with two additional CRS’s. Ted has a large number of our firm’s clients, so you can imagine there is a significant amount we oversee. Personally, I am involved in nearly every aspect of the client relationship such as: database entry, processing all types of paperwork, mailings, managing calls, personal requests, and appointment setting. That’s not all, but it gives you a good idea.

In addition, I act as a project manager for our Client Relationship Management (CRM) database, a platform that has significantly improved our day-to-day efficiency in the office. I assist with training and answering questions pertaining to the system.

I also assist with interviews for new hires and conduct new-hire training.
